The 2G fallback coverage provided by Orange has since been removed as Three believes 3G and 4G technology is now sufficient for mass adoption - and as a result, older phones that support only 2G networks are not compatible with the Three network. From 2013, Three no longer provided a significant 2G fallback for most of the United Kingdom.

The first release of the 3GPP Long Term Evolution (LTE) standard does not completely fulfill the ITU 4G requirements called IMT-Advanced. First release LTE is not backwards compatible with 3G, but is a pre-4G or 3.9G technology(citation needed), however sometimes branded 4G by the service providers. Its evolution LTE Advanced is a 4G technology.

T-Mobile Netherlands will shutdown 2G services by 15 November 2020. New Zealand 2degrees: 2018 2degrees shutdown their 2G network on 15 March 2018. New Zealand Spark (CDMA) 2012 Spark's 2G network (CDMA) was shut down on 31 July 2012. Spark now operates 3G and 4G networks, and was the first mobile provider in New Zealand to switch off 2G.

What is 4G? 4G is the fourth generation of mobile phone technology. It follows on from the existing 3G (third generation) and 2G (second generation) mobile technology. 2G technology launched in the 1990s and was capable of making digital phone calls and sending texts.
